Snowball Posted February 25, 2005 Author #4 Share Posted February 25, 2005 Ms JO UK - Thanks for the info! :) Just4kixx - My initial bid was for 6/19/05 for 2 rooms. My first bid of $55 for a 3 star Miami Beach hotel was accepted and placed with the Four Points Sheraton. After getting the ok to book our pre-cruise hotel from some friends, two days later I was bidding for 3 rooms on 6/11/05. Thinking that maybe I started too high the first time, I decided to start out a little lower. My initial bid of $50 was rejected (said if I bid $14 more it would be accepted). I used a free re-bid zone and upped it to $53, rejected again. Added another free re-bid zone and bid $55 and it was accepted. I checked the rates online and it appears that the going rate for this hotel is $119 a night, so I'm very happy with the price I got through Priceline. Are you aware that any rooms booked through Priceline are only guaranteed to be able to accomodate 2 people per room? Allowing any additional guests will have to be requested via a call to the hotel. cdfev Posted February 25, 2005 #5 Share Posted February 25, 2005 I stayed in the 4 Points Miami Beach for 4 nights in Nov 2004. It's okay... my room was a little musty but was otherwise satisfactory. The elevators are slow and tiny. The pool and beach area are nice. It should be fine if you are only there for 1-3 nights.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
